Blog
Основы применения Linux для начинающих
Основы применения Linux для начинающих
Linux выступает собой операционную систему с открытым исходным кодом. Платформа зародилась в 1991 году благодаря финскому создателю Линусу Торвальдсу. Сегодня мостбет вход на сегодня эксплуатируется на серверах, персональных компьютерах, мобильных аппаратах и интегрированных системах.
Свободный код даёт возможность любому владельцу осваивать, модифицировать и распределять систему. Создатели со всего мира привносят участие в совершенствование ядра системы и софтверных обеспечения. Такой способ дает значительную надёжность и безопасность.
Платформа свободна для эксплуатации. Пользователи не вносят за права и могут устанавливать mostbet на произвольное количество машин. Экономия денег превращает решение выгодным для обучающих заведений и малого предпринимательства.
Адаптивность настройки выделяет систему среди альтернатив. Юзеры определяют графическую окружение, комплект софта и характеристики использования по своему предпочтению. Возможности настройки фактически безграничны.
Что это за ОС и чем она отличается от Windows
Архитектура платформы основывается на принципах Unix. Ядро системы регулирует аппаратными мощностями, а клиентские приложения функционируют в выделенном области. Компонентная конструкция предоставляет стабильность и безопасность от ошибок.
Схема дистрибуции принципиально различается от коммерческих решений. Исходный программный текст предоставлен каждому желающим для освоения и переделки. Windows эксплуатирует частную принцип создания.
Каталоговая архитектура построена иным образом. Вместо томов C:, D:, E: задействуется общее дерево папок с началом в /. Служебные файлы располагаются в /etc, программы в /usr/bin, домашние каталоги в /home.
Администрирование программами осуществляется через пакетные менеджеры. Инсталляция и модернизация программ осуществляется централизованно из репозиториев. В мостбет казино пользователи получают установщики с разных ресурсов.
Права к данным организованы строже. Рядовой юзер не может модифицировать служебные файлы без явного повышения привилегий.
Варианты Linux
Дистрибутив является собой полную конфигурацию операционной ОС. Всякая сборка охватывает центральный компонент, пакет приложений, графический оболочку и инструменты конфигурации.
Ubuntu считается популярным вариантом для начинающих. Сборка предлагает несложную размещение, понятный интерфейс и развёрнутую руководство. Версии с долгосрочной обслуживанием приобретают патчи в срок пяти лет.
Fedora сфокусирована на передовые инновации и свежее софтверное обеспечение. Специалисты скоро добавляют современные фичи. Сборка подходит энтузиастам, стремящимся взаимодействовать с прогрессивными утилитами.
Debian прославлен устойчивостью и прочностью. Компоненты претерпевают тщательное проверку перед интеграцией в репозиторий. Серверные специалисты обычно предпочитают мостбет для жизненно важных систем.
Arch ориентирован для опытных пользователей. Установка нуждается мануальной конфигурации через консольную интерфейс. Концепция сборки включает полный управление над системой.
Mint создан на базе Ubuntu с акцентом на эргономичность и предварительно установленными библиотеками для аудио-видео.
Файловая организация Linux
Структура каталогов отсчитывается с базовой папки /. Любые документы, директории и компоненты располагаются в пределах этого объединённого иерархии. Отсутствие букв дисков делает проще передвижение.
Папка /bin содержит главные выполняемые файлы. Команды ls, cp, mv и другие основные утилиты располагаются в этом месте и доступны каждому юзерам.
Папка /etc включает конфигурационные данные. Настройки соединения, характеристики демонов и служебные настройки располагаются в этой директории. Управляющие корректируют данные для изменения функционирования mostbet.
Директория /home включает пользовательские директории пользователей. Каждый аккаунт получает индивидуальную каталог для документов и конфигураций программ.
Директория /var служит для динамических данных. Журналы ОС, кэш программ и краткосрочные данные размещаются в этом месте.
Каталог /tmp используется для промежуточного размещения. Данные без участия пользователя уничтожаются при перезагрузке.
Монтирование устройств происходит в /mnt или /media. Флешки подключаются как дочерние директории.
Командная оболочка и командная строка: зачем они нужны и как с ними освоиться
Консоль обеспечивает прямой доступ к ОС через символьные команды. Интерфейс позволяет осуществлять задачи быстрее графических программ. Многочисленные административные задачи подразумевают действий в текстовой консоли.
Команда ls показывает состав каталога. Ключ -l демонстрирует развёрнутую сведения о файлах. Передвижение по папкам выполняется через cd с заданием адреса.
Создание данных выполняется инструкцией touch. Уничтожение производится через rm, копирование через cp. Транспортировка и смену имени выполняет команда mv.
Полномочия к файлам модифицируются программой chmod. Инструкция принимает числовые или текстовые записи. Хозяина документа меняет chown с указанием пользователя.
Отображение текстовых файлов реализуется через cat или less. Первая показывает полный данные, вторая утилита позволяет просматривать по страницам. Корректировка осуществляется в nano или vim.
Нахождение документов производит инструкция find с параметрами расположения. Нахождение содержимого в пределах документов осуществляет grep. Подстановка по Tab ускоряет печать в мостбет.
Пользователи и группы: модель защиты и управление к ресурсам
ОС разграничивает разрешения владельцев для защиты данных. Любой учётная запись получает уникальный идентификатор UID. Стандартные юзеры не имеют возможность изменять служебные данные.
Суперпользователь root располагает полными привилегиями. Аккаунт позволяет производить произвольные задачи без запретов. Постоянная использование от имени root не рекомендуется.
Инструкция sudo временно увеличивает привилегии. Владелец производит системные задачи, набирая собственный пароль. После завершения полномочия откатываются к стандартному уровню.
Объединения связывают владельцев для коллективного использования. Документы закреплены владельцу и объединению. Настройка разрешений регулирует чтение, изменение и выполнение.
Администрирование пользователями содержит действия:
- Формирование учётной записи командой useradd
- Стирание через userdel
- Корректировка пароля инструментом passwd
- Включение в группу утилитой usermod с параметром -aG
- Отображение коллективов инструкцией groups
Документ /etc/passwd хранит информацию об аккаунтах в мостбет казино.
Драйверы и техника: как Linux контактирует с аппаратурой
Ядро платформы содержит вшитые драйверы для большинства устройств. Автоматическое определение компонентов реализуется при старте. Видеокарты, коммуникационные устройства и звуковые карты как правило работают мгновенно.
Компоненты центрального компонента выступают собой динамические драйверы. Инструкция lsmod показывает список работающих компонентов. Подключение свежего элемента выполняется через modprobe, отключение через rmmod.
Закрытые модули управления нуждаются индивидуальной инсталляции. Изготовители NVIDIA и AMD предоставляют частные модули управления для максимальной быстродействия. Размещение осуществляется через модульные системы управления или программы установки.
Утилита lspci показывает присоединённые PCI-устройства. Программа lsusb демонстрирует данные об USB-оборудовании. Подробные данные представлены в каталогах /proc и /sys.
Каталог /dev вмещает специальные объекты компонентов. Жёсткие диски обозначены как /dev/sda, тома маркируются /dev/sda1, /dev/sda2. Коммуникация происходит через считывание и модификацию в эти объекты.
Команда dmesg показывает записи ядра о подключённом технике и помогает обнаруживать неполадки в mostbet.
Инсталляция приложений
Пакетные менеджеры автоматизируют инсталляцию программного ПО. ОС извлекает компоненты из репозиториев, анализирует связи и регулирует приложения. Единообразный принцип облегчает администрирование приложениями.
Система управления APT задействуется в дистрибутивах на фундаменте Debian. Инструкция apt install размещает программу с автоматической загрузкой библиотек. Обновление каталога осуществляется через apt update, обновление софта через apt upgrade.
Менеджер DNF применяется в Fedora и связанных сборках. Установка утилиты реализуется командой dnf install, деинсталляция через dnf remove.
Менеджер Pacman работает в Arch и производных дистрибутивах. Инструкция pacman -S размещает модуль, pacman -R уничтожает.
Snap-компоненты вмещают программу со всеми компонентами. Обособленная среда обеспечивает защищённость. Установка реализуется утилитой snap install.
Flatpak предлагает альтернативный вид независимых модулей. Программы работают в песочнице с ограниченным доступом. Утилита flatpak install скачивает приложения из Flathub в мостбет.
Процессы и службы: как проверять, завершать и перезагружать программы
Задачи выступают собой работающие программы в ОС. Каждый процесс приобретает уникальный идентификатор PID. Операционная платформа назначает ресурсы между выполняющимися программами.
Команда ps отображает реестр активных программ. Параметр aux отображает любые программы с развёрнутой информацией. Программа top демонстрирует программы в актуальном режиме.
Прекращение процесса выполняется командой kill с вводом PID. Сообщение SIGTERM требует приложение грамотно закрыться. Сообщение SIGKILL насильственно завершает задачу.
Демоны функционируют в невидимом режиме и активируются самостоятельно. Менеджер systemd управляет сервисами через команду systemctl.
Ключевые действия со сервисами:
- Активация командой systemctl start
- Завершение через systemctl stop
- Перезагрузка инструкцией systemctl restart
- Контроль положения через systemctl status
- Включение автозапуска командой systemctl enable
- Отключение через systemctl disable
Утилита journalctl выводит журналы служб в мостбет казино.
Практические рекомендации начинающему
Приступайте изучение с понятного версии. Ubuntu или Linux Mint обеспечивают простую установку и интуитивный оформление. Визуальные инструменты обеспечивают возможность производить операции без командной терминала.
Сформируйте резервную копию важных файлов перед тестами. Освоение системы имеет возможность спровоцировать к ошибкам настройки. Регулярное резервное сохранение сохранит сведения.
Познавайте командную оболочку шаг за шагом. Стартуйте с основных утилит перемещения и взаимодействия с данными. Тренировка укрепляет навыки результативнее изучения документации.
Используйте авторскую руководство сборки. Справочные страницы предлагают решения частых неполадок. Форумы пользователей способствуют найти разъяснения на запросы.
Актуализируйте ОС регулярно. Обновлённые компоненты имеют коррекции безопасности и новые фичи.
Не работайте непрерывно от имени суперпользователя. Задействуйте sudo исключительно для управленческих задач. Ограничение привилегий уменьшает опасность повреждения платформы.
Экспериментируйте с разнообразными приложениями. Источники включают тысячи бесплатных программ. Опробование приложений содействует подобрать подходящие решения.